Liverpool have been tipped to go up against Real Madrid and Manchester City for the signing of a unique Italian talent.

Andrea Cambiaso, 26, currently plays for Juventus but is now expected to be at the centre of a transfer battle involving Europe and England’s top clubs.

The Italian international has played mostly at left-back for the Bianconeri this season but is a tactical revelation.

As Juve under Luciano Spalletti change formation in search of the right formula Cambiaso has been deployed as a left-sided midfielder in front of a back three, as a right winger and right-back.

He could therefore solve plenty of problems for Liverpool – as they have been struggling for a consistent right back - and perhaps facilitate a change of formation.

Liverpool interested in Andrea Cambiaso

Arguably Liverpool haven’t had a player of Cambiaso’s type since James Milner left in 2023 - a multifaceted performer who can play in a range of positions.

Any top squad competing for honours requires these kinds of players - and that’s why Cambiaso is such an intriguing option.

Currently earning around £38k per week at Juve according to a report in Caught Offside his signing would not break the wage budget but Liverpool would have to stump up a sizeable transfer fee.

The Italian giants would do business at between £52m and £61m according to the report - although that might come down if Juve want to add Federico Chiesa to the mix.

Cambiaso would cost €60m to €70m

“Clubs like Liverpool, Manchester City and Real Madrid are keeping a close eye on Juventus full-back Cambiaso,” the report reads.

“His current contract runs until 2029, and his reported annual salary of around €2.4 million places him comfortably within the club’s wage structure.

“Juventus are expected to demand between €60–70 million before engaging seriously.”

Liverpool wouldn’t have much use for Cambiaso as a first-choice left-back with Milos Kerkez set to reign in that position for a decade.

But he would be more than adequate back-up to the Hungary international - as well as an option at right-back and on either wing.

The Premier League champions would be effectively getting four players for the price of one.
